My research explores digital cultures with an emphasis on participation in learning communities and inclusion of populations with little experience using networked technologies. Three overarching questions guide my work:

1) How do the uses of digital media allow for new possibilities for learning?

2) How do socioeconomic structures and power relations shape participation in communities of practice?

3) How do learners appropriate educational resources for their benefit?

I use both traditional and innovative approaches to qualitative methods to explore these questions, in particular, digital ethnography.

At the core of my work is a commitment to produce empirical/critical knowledge that draws from and contributes to the field of cultural studies and the sub-disciplines of new media studies and communication education.
